Job responsibilities

Screen incoming calls, prioritize appropriately, and use discretion with sensitive information

Coordinate logistics for internal and external meetings

Arrange complex domestic and international travel

Plan and execute internal/external events, including catering and transportation

Process invoices and T&E expense claims in compliance with policies and guidelines

Support staff onboarding/offboarding, including equipment requests and system access coordination

Draft high-quality emails and communications for all levels of the organization

Maintain department documentation (e.g., org charts, executive bios)

Proactively manage routine activities, anticipating needs and flagging issues/delays in advance

Support client materials and operational excellence: edit spreadsheets/presentations, print/bind as needed, and develop/standardize/improve regional admin processes, templates, and best practices; coordinate regional deliverables and milestones; train/coach Market Director admin staff

Maintain complex, detailed calendars
